Default need a little more performance

I have a stock engine with Six speet manual tranny, I would like to add a few more horses but I am not sure what to do next. I changed the air filter for K&N and changed the cat back system. I would like to feel a fast take off. what do you guys suggest? Thx.

Start with gears....no hp gains but it feels like you have 50hp more (4.10's all the way). Next, cam and LT headers would be a nice combo.
I had all my work done in stages and grew as I wanted more power.
Stage one. LT's Random Tech high flow cats (complete midsection) and tune net....338hp 347.1tq

Stage two. AFR 205heads/LG G5X-3 cam and 4.10's. Net
449hp 412tq

Stage three...see sign

As I did things I always felt the need for more until now
